If you attended the “Road to California” show, then you possibly viewed the eight Katrina quilts that were displayed there. Gina Halladay saw the quilts and she shares her thoughts and photos on these “Katrina Story Quilts.” The images were created by first, second and third grade children who were displaced by the hurricane. “Give and Take” will feature quilts created by artists who have been instructors, students or both at the Quilt Surface Design Symposium (QSDS). The QSDS is a two-week educational program for non-traditional quilters held each year in Columbus, Ohio.
